Apart Together

APART, TOGETHER is a rhyming concept book (ages 2-6) about the magic that happens when 1 +1 doesn’t equal 2, but something entirely new! 

Parents, teachers and librarians will delight in how this book uses familiar object to support abstract thinking in 2-6 year olds (and older). Bold and playful, Apart/Together introduces important concepts such as cause-and-effect, prediction and transformation. Throughout, preschoolers are encouraged to imagine the interconnections that produce change, a building block of early childhood development as well as systems thinking.
